Key Concepts in Stock Investment
股票投资中的关键概念
The stock market is a financial system where individuals and institutional investors buy and sell shares of publicly traded companies to invest in their growth and profitability.
股市是一个金融系统,个人和机构投资者通过购买和出售公开上市公司的股份来投资其增长和盈利能力。
Common Stock represents ownership in a company, allowing shareholders to earn dividends based on the company’s performance and receive residual claims after debts and liabilities are settled.
普通股代表对公司的所有权,股东可以根据公司表现获得股息,并在债务和责任按约定解决后,享有剩余权益。
Cost Basis refers to the price at which a particular share of stock is purchased, serving as the foundation for calculating capital gains or losses when shares are sold.
成本基础指的是股票购买的价格,作为计算资本增值或亏损的依据,当股份出售时使用。
Diversification is a risk management strategy involving investing in multiple companies or sectors to minimize the impact of any single stock’s performance on the overall portfolio.
分散投资是一种风险管理策略,通过在多家公司或行业中投资,以减少任何一只股票表现对整体投资组合的影响。
Mutual Funds pool money from multiple investors to invest in a diversified portfolio, offering various risks and returns based on their investment objectives and strategies.
共同基金是将多个投资者的资金汇集起来,用于投资多样化的投资组合,根据其目标和策略提供不同风险和回报。
Market Order places buy or sell orders at the best available price, ensuring execution at the market’s current rate, while a Limit Order sets a specific price to buy or sell at and may not be executed if the price does not reach that level.
市价单将买入或卖出订单委托到当前最佳价格,确保按市场现价执行,而限价单则设定特定价格买入或卖出,并且可能不会执行,如果价格不达到该水平。
Earnings per Share (EPS) measures a company’s profitability by dividing its earnings by the number of outstanding shares, providing insight into valuation and future growth potential.
每股收益(EPS)通过将公司盈利除以剩余股份来衡量一家公司的盈利能力,提供对公司估值和未来增长潜力的见解。

Practical Applications
股票投资的实际应用
Stock investment can be used to build long-term wealth through compound interest, as stocks historically offer higher returns than other assets.
股票投资可以通过复利增长来实现长期财富积累,历史上股票通常比其他资产提供更高回报。
One practical example is dollar-cost averaging (DCA), where investors allocate a fixed amount of money into stocks at different price points, reducing the impact of market volatility.
一个实际应用例子是平均成本投资(DCA),其中投资者在不同价格点分配固定金额购买股票,减少市场波动的影响。
Another application is investing in dividend-paying stocks to generate regular income while holding onto capital for growth.
另一个应用是投资于支付股利的股票,以产生定期收入同时持有资本以实现增长。
Common Challenges in Stock Investment
股票投资中的常见挑战
Investing in stocks can be a complex and intimidating process for many beginners. One common challenge is the frequent market volatility, which can cause panic or impulsive decisions. Additionally, understanding financial statements and analyzing companies requires time and effort, leading to confusion for some investors.
股票投资对于许多初学者来说可能是一个复杂而令人望而却步的过程。一种常见的挑战是市场的频繁波动,这会导致恐慌或冲动决策。此外,理解财务报表并分析公司需要时间和精力,对一些投资者来说是一种困惑。
Another misconception is that stock investment requires a deep understanding of economics and finance. While knowledge in these areas can be beneficial, many successful investors rely on basic principles and continuous learning to navigate the market.
另一种误区是股票投资需要深刻理解经济和金融。尽管在这些领域的知识可以有所帮助,但许多成功的投资者依赖基本原理和持续学习来应对市场。
